What are the factors affecting the exchange rate?
Here’s a simple explanation of each factor affecting the Dinaro kuwaitiano to Baht thailandese exchange rate. All these factors work together to push the Dinaro kuwaitiano Baht thailandese exchange rate up or down.
- Interest Rates: When a country’s central bank raises interest rates, saving or investing there becomes more attractive because you earn more money. - Inflation: Inflation means prices for goods and services go up. If inflation is low, the currency keeps its buying power. High inflation makes money less valuable, so a country with lower inflation usually has a stronger currency.
